FS2
Lift Truck Scale

A remarkably accurate scale that incorporates loadcells inside sleek forms that attach in minutes to your existing carriage for safe loading without derating the fork lift capacity.

Features:

• Save the cost of conventional forks, the FS-2 forks will be all you need
• Maintains the lift truck capacity
• 5 minute attach/detach from lift truck for short term usage
  transfer to another lift truck, exchange for unlikely repairs
• Typical 5000 lb. capacity scale with + 20,000 lb. loadcell to ensure longevity
• Choice of display for weighing, intrinsically safe useable or piece counting
  applications
• Scaleable in lbs. or kg with instant converting switch
• Increment size as low as 0.5 lbs. (2.0 lb. typical)
• Two options for cabling included both coil cable and internal reeving kit
• Accuracy 5000 lb. system will be within 99.8% regardless of load size

Capacity

5000 lb. for ITA class II carriage
Loadcells 4 x 4000 lb. plus 50% over load capacity = 24000 lb overload

99.8% accurate +/- 2 lbs up to capacity.

Increment size of 2 lbs/1 kg or as requested

Warranty

The system is warranted free of faulty materials/workmanship for one year from date of shipment. Warranty covers material repair or material replacement. Returned freight is prepaid to our Cambridge, Ontario facility. Labour costs are not included. No other liability is expressed or implied.
